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- All patients who undergo treatment, including surgery, after examining contrast-enhanced MR with an intra-brain mass that must exclude malignant tumors.
- Adults over 19 years of age at the time of examination
- Patients who agreed to this clinical study
Exclusion
- In the case of severe cognitive of dysfunction or neurological defects (mRS\>3)
- Pregnant or lactating patient
- Patients who are allergic to MRI contrast agents or cannot perform MRI for other reasons.
- Patients participating in other drug clinical trials as of the screening day (observation studies are possible)
